Choosing the Right Home Security Camera

Indoor vs. Outdoor Cameras

When selecting the best home security camera, it's essential to consider whether you need an indoor or outdoor model. Indoor cameras are typically designed to monitor the inside of your home, while outdoor cameras are built to withstand the elements. Outdoor cameras often feature weatherproof designs and enhanced night vision capabilities. Understanding the difference will help you choose the right camera for your specific needs.

Wired vs. Wireless Cameras

Another crucial factor to consider is whether to choose a wired or wireless camera. Wired cameras generally offer more reliable connections and better video quality, but they can be challenging to install. Wireless cameras, on the other hand, are easier to set up and offer greater flexibility in placement. However, they may be subject to connectivity issues. Assessing your preferences and capabilities will guide you to the right choice.

Key Features to Look For

Video Quality: Importance of HD Resolution

When it comes to home security cameras, video quality is paramount. Look for cameras that offer at least 1080p HD resolution for clear and detailed footage. Some high-end models even provide 4K resolution, which can be beneficial for identifying faces or license plates. High-definition video ensures that you capture every detail, enhancing the overall effectiveness of your security system.

Night Vision Capabilities

A significant feature to consider is night vision. Many incidents occur after dark, so having a camera that can capture clear footage in low-light conditions is essential. Look for cameras with infrared night vision capabilities, which allow you to monitor your property even in complete darkness. This feature enhances your security, especially during the night when intruders are more likely to strike.

Motion Detection Alerts

Motion detection is another vital feature that can enhance the effectiveness of your home security camera. Many modern cameras come equipped with motion sensors that can send you alerts when movement is detected. This feature allows you to stay informed about any activity around your home, enabling you to respond quickly if necessary. Look for cameras that offer customizable motion zones to avoid unnecessary alerts.

In-Depth Reviews

Arlo Pro 4

The Arlo Pro 4 is an outstanding choice for outdoor security. With its 2K HDR video quality, you can expect clear and detailed footage, even at night. Its wire-free design allows for flexible placement, and the integrated spotlight enhances night vision capabilities. Plus, it’s compatible with smart home systems, making it a versatile option.

Ring Indoor Cam

If you're looking for an indoor camera, the Ring Indoor Cam is a top contender. It offers 1080p HD video and two-way audio, allowing you to communicate with anyone in your home. Its compact design makes it easy to place in various locations, and it integrates well with other Ring products for a complete home security system.

Nest Cam (Battery)

The Nest Cam (Battery) is perfect for those who want a reliable camera that can be used both indoors and outdoors. With features like intelligent alerts and easy setup, it’s user-friendly and efficient. Its sleek design and high-quality video make it a favorite among homeowners.

Wyze Cam v3

For budget-conscious buyers, the Wyze Cam v3 is an excellent option. It offers impressive features, including 1080p video, color night vision, and a two-way audio system. Despite its low price point, it doesn't compromise on quality, making it a popular choice for many homeowners.
